gpt4 book ai didi

iphone - iOS 做什么而不是轮询近乎实时的数据?

转载 作者:塔克拉玛干 更新时间:2023-11-02 09:20:30 24 4
gpt4 key购买 nike

我正在开发一款具有实时功能的 iPhone(以及后来的 Android)应用程序,即当一个用户发布内容时,其他人会看到它(取决于他们在应用程序中的位置)。

在 iOS 中实现此功能时,必须牢记网络事件会占用大量电池电量。

iOS App Programming Guide说“仅在需要时连接到外部网络服务器,并且不轮询这些服务器。”

那么应用程序如何获得近乎实时的更新信息呢?

最佳答案

对于前台应用程序,打开一个读取套接字,并为可用数据设置一个异步委托(delegate)回调。不要向这些套接字发送任何数据,除非您有新的帖子准备发送。

关于iphone - iOS 做什么而不是轮询近乎实时的数据?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/7942245/

24 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com